Christian school to pay $10,000 to student banned from graduation after coming out as gay

CLEVELAND, Tenn. (WSMV/Gray News) - A Tennessee Christian school will have to pay thousands of dollars to a student it reportedly prevented from graduating.Morgan Armstrong, who was a senior, sued Tennessee Christian Preparatory School after she said the school banned her from graduation last yea...
Key takeaway ”On Monday, both sides agreed on the reported settlement with the school being ordered to pay Armstrong $10,000.
